Transaction 5cec176d04d2a288066a02ff139c4adedf4eb8cc4fe77a7ad0d9faa3291e7203

6 Input
2 Outputs
  • 5cec176d04d2a288066a02ff139c4adedf4eb8cc4fe77a7ad0d9faa3291e7203:0
  • value  699324
    address  1Ck4guQg9TrpaZVkdR9iZNDVWZqVDSCDyE
  • 5cec176d04d2a288066a02ff139c4adedf4eb8cc4fe77a7ad0d9faa3291e7203:1
  • value  50000000
    address  34tzjkeHGkYnF4D5f2hZcDzMD6ads8QRwV